Support Lesbiens
Support Lesbiens is a Czech music group. It was founded in 1992. They reached the semi-finals of the Marlboro Rock-in competition and got a contract with Sony Music. In 1996 they broke up, but four years later they reunited.
At the end of 2004, thanks to the single Cliché, they became the first Czech English-singing musical group whose single reached the first place in the official IFPI radio chart. In 2012, frontman Kryštof Michal and three of the four other members left the group to form a new group, Portless. Since then, the line-up of Support Lesbiens has undergone several changes.
